# CLAUDE.md
|
||||
|
||||
This file provides guidance for AI-assisted development in this repository.
|
||||
|
||||
## Project Overview
|
||||
|
||||
Filamenteka is a 3D printing filament inventory management system for tracking Bambu Lab filaments. It consists of:
|
||||
- **Frontend**: Next.js app with React, TypeScript, and Tailwind CSS (static export)
|
||||
- **Backend**: Node.js API server with PostgreSQL database
|
||||
- **Infrastructure**: AWS (Amplify for frontend, EC2 for API, RDS for database)
|
||||

## Architecture
|
||||
|
||||
### Frontend Structure (Next.js App Router)
|
||||
- `/app` - Next.js 13+ app directory structure
|
||||
- `/page.tsx` - Public filament inventory table
|
||||
- `/upadaj` - Admin panel (password protected)
|
||||
- `/page.tsx` - Admin login
|
||||
- `/dashboard/page.tsx` - Filament CRUD operations
|
||||
- `/colors/page.tsx` - Color management
|
||||
|
||||
### API Structure
|
||||
- `/api` - Node.js Express server (runs on EC2)
|
||||
- `/server.js` - Main server file
|
||||
- `/routes` - API endpoints for filaments, colors, auth
|
||||
- Database: PostgreSQL on AWS RDS
|
||||
|
||||
### Key Components
|
||||
- `FilamentTableV2` - Main inventory display with sorting/filtering
|
||||
- `SaleManager` - Bulk sale management interface
|
||||
- `ColorCell` - Smart color rendering with gradient support
|
||||
- `EnhancedFilters` - Advanced filtering system
|
||||
|
||||
### Data Models
|
||||
|
||||
#### Filament Schema (PostgreSQL)
|
||||
```sql
|
||||
filaments: {
|
||||
id: UUID,
|
||||
tip: VARCHAR(50), # Material type (PLA, PETG, ABS)
|
||||
finish: VARCHAR(50), # Finish type (Basic, Matte, Silk)
|
||||
boja: VARCHAR(100), # Color name
|
||||
refill: INTEGER, # Refill spool count
|
||||
spulna: INTEGER, # Regular spool count
|
||||
kolicina: INTEGER, # Total quantity (refill + spulna)
|
||||
cena: VARCHAR(50), # Price
|
||||
sale_active: BOOLEAN, # Sale status
|
||||
sale_percentage: INTEGER,# Sale discount
|
||||
sale_end_date: TIMESTAMP # Sale expiry
|
||||
}
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
#### Color Schema
|
||||
```sql
|
||||
colors: {
|
||||
id: UUID,
|
||||
name: VARCHAR(100), # Color name (must match filament.boja)
|
||||
hex: VARCHAR(7), # Hex color code
|
||||
cena_refill: INTEGER, # Refill price (default: 3499)
|
||||
cena_spulna: INTEGER # Regular price (default: 3999)
|
||||
}
|
||||
```

## Important Patterns
|
||||
|
||||
### API Communication
|
||||
- All API calls use axios interceptors for auth (`src/services/api.ts`)
|
||||
- Auth token stored in localStorage
|
||||
- Automatic redirect on 401/403 in admin routes
|
||||
|
||||
### Color Management
|
||||
- Colors defined in `src/data/bambuLabColors.ts` and `bambuLabColorsComplete.ts`
|
||||
- Automatic row coloring based on filament color
|
||||
- Special handling for gradient filaments
|
||||
|
||||
### State Management
|
||||
- React hooks for local state
|
||||
- No global state management library
|
||||
- Data fetching in components with useEffect
|
||||
|
||||
### Testing
|
||||
- Jest + React Testing Library
|
||||
- Tests in `__tests__/` directory
|
||||
- Coverage goal: >80%

-- Migration: Fix refill-only colors to have 0 spools instead of 1
|
||||
-- These colors should only be available as refills, not as regular spools
|
||||
|
||||
-- First, add Nardo Gray to colors table if it doesn't exist
|
||||
INSERT INTO colors (name, hex) VALUES
|
||||
('Nardo Gray', '#747474')
|
||||
ON CONFLICT (name) DO NOTHING;
|
||||
|
||||
-- Update all refill-only colors to have spulna = 0
|
||||
-- This ensures they can only be purchased as refills
|
||||
UPDATE filaments
|
||||
SET
|
||||
spulna = 0,
|
||||
kolicina = refill -- Total quantity should equal refill count only
|
||||
WHERE tip = 'PLA'
|
||||
AND finish = 'Basic'
|
||||
AND boja IN (
|
||||
-- Colors specified by user as refill-only
|
||||
'Nardo Gray',
|
||||
'Blue Grey', -- Note: Database uses "Blue Grey" not "Blue Gray"
|
||||
'Light Gray',
|
||||
'Brown',
|
||||
'Beige',
|
||||
'Bronze',
|
||||
'Purple',
|
||||
'Cobalt Blue',
|
||||
'Turquoise',
|
||||
'Bright Green',
|
||||
'Yellow',
|
||||
'Gold',
|
||||
'Orange',
|
||||
'Maroon Red'
|
||||
);
|
||||
|
||||
-- Also handle any existing entries with alternate spellings
|
||||
UPDATE filaments
|
||||
SET
|
||||
spulna = 0,
|
||||
kolicina = refill
|
||||
WHERE tip = 'PLA'
|
||||
AND finish = 'Basic'
|
||||
AND (
|
||||
boja = 'Blue Gray' -- Handle alternate spelling if it exists
|
||||
);
|
||||
|
||||
-- Ensure these colors maintain their refill-only status
|
||||
-- even if they don't exist yet (for future inserts)
|
||||
INSERT INTO filaments (tip, finish, boja, boja_hex, refill, spulna, kolicina, cena)
|
||||
SELECT
|
||||
'PLA' as tip,
|
||||
'Basic' as finish,
|
||||
c.name as boja,
|
||||
c.hex as boja_hex,
|
||||
0 as refill, -- Start with 0 refills
|
||||
0 as spulna, -- Always 0 spools for refill-only
|
||||
0 as kolicina, -- Total is 0
|
||||
'3499' as cena -- Refill price only
|
||||
FROM colors c
|
||||
WHERE c.name IN (
|
||||
'Nardo Gray',
|
||||
'Blue Grey',
|
||||
'Light Gray',
|
||||
'Brown',
|
||||
'Beige',
|
||||
'Bronze',
|
||||
'Purple',
|
||||
'Cobalt Blue',
|
||||
'Turquoise',
|
||||
'Bright Green',
|
||||
'Yellow',
|
||||
'Gold',
|
||||
'Orange',
|
||||
'Maroon Red'
|
||||
)
|
||||
AND NOT EXISTS (
|
||||
SELECT 1 FROM filaments f
|
||||
WHERE f.tip = 'PLA'
|
||||
AND f.finish = 'Basic'
|
||||
AND f.boja = c.name
|
||||
);
|
||||
|
||||
-- Add a comment to track which colors are refill-only
|
||||
COMMENT ON TABLE filaments IS 'Filament inventory. Note: The following PLA Basic colors are refill-only (spulna must always be 0): Nardo Gray, Blue Grey, Light Gray, Brown, Beige, Bronze, Purple, Cobalt Blue, Turquoise, Bright Green, Yellow, Gold, Orange, Maroon Red';
